Hyundai Ioniq. Low Tire Pressure Warning Light

This warning light illuminates:

  • When you place Engine Start/Stop button to the ON position.
    - It illuminates for approximately 3 seconds and then goes off.
  • When one or more of your tires are significantly underinflated.

This warning light remains ON after blinking for approximately 60 seconds, or repeatedly blinks ON and OFF in 3 second intervals:

• When there is a malfunction with the TPMS.

In this case, have the vehicle inspected by an authorized HYUNDAI dealer as soon as possible.

WARNING

Safe Stopping

  • The TPMS cannot alert you to severe and sudden tire damage caused by external factors.
  • If you notice any vehicle instability, immediately take your foot off the accelerator pedal, apply the brakes gradually with light force, and slowly move to a safe position off the road.

    Low Fuel Level Warning Light This warning light illuminates: • When the fuel tank is nearly empty. Add fuel as soon as possible. NOTICE Driving with the Low Fuel Level warning light on or with the fuel level below "E" can cause the engine to misfire and damage the catalytic converter (if equipped).

    Hyundai Ioniq (AE) 2017-2022 Service & Repair Manual: Mode Control Actuator. Description and operation

    DescriptionThe mode control actuator is located at the heater unit.It adjusts the position of the mode door by operating the mode control actuator based on the signal of the A/C control unit. Pressing the mode select switch makes the mode control actuator shift in order of Vent → Bi-Level → Floor → Mix.

    Hyundai Ioniq (AE) 2017-2022 Service & Repair Manual: Auto Defoging Actuator. Repair procedures

    Inspection1.Turn the ignition switch OFF. 2.Disconnect the auto defogging connector. 3.Verify that the auto defogging actuator operates to the open position when connecting 12V to terminal 3 and grounding terminal 4. Verify that the auto defogging actuator operates to the close position when connected in reverse.
